Understanding Payday Loans for Gig Economy Workers

Payday loans are short-term, unsecured loans designed to provide immediate cash flow to borrowers who can repay the loan with their next paycheck. These loans are an attractive option for gig economy workers without a traditional bank account, as they often have lenient eligibility requirements. Instead of relying on a bank account, payday loan lenders may accept alternative forms of income verification, such as gig work payment records or bank statements.

Considerations When Applying for Payday Loans

While payday loans can be a helpful resource for gig economy workers, it’s important to approach them with caution:

1. High-Interest Rates: Payday loans often come with higher interest rates compared to traditional loans, so borrowers should carefully consider the total cost of borrowing and their ability to repay the loan on time.

2. Borrow Responsibly: Gig economy workers should only borrow what they can afford to repay, taking into account their income and other financial obligations.

3. Read the Fine Print: Before signing any loan agreement, it’s crucial to thoroughly read and understand the terms and conditions, including repayment terms, fees, and penalties.

Considerations when Applying for Emergency Payday Loans

Loan Repayment Terms

While emergency payday loans provide immediate relief, it is essential for gig economy workers to consider the repayment terms. These loans often come with high-interest rates and short repayment periods. It is crucial to assess one’s ability to repay the loan on time to avoid falling into a cycle of debt.

Alternative Financial Options

Though emergency payday loans are a viable solution for gig economy workers without a bank account, it is always beneficial to explore alternative financial options. Opening a basic bank account, working towards improving credit scores, or considering credit unions may provide more sustainable long-term financial solutions.
